Output e0001977362e36156cdcda3b4c65482a60ef15e4cc426d748c3452be8da13c24:1

value
20644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9a156514619e05b93f20c9575bee891d0745cf3 OP_EQUAL
address
3QSwTDKJUTV3D7qLdSyiu18oBf1V7dXmLg
transaction
e0001977362e36156cdcda3b4c65482a60ef15e4cc426d748c3452be8da13c24
confirmations
228975
spent
true